slim2fattycake Posted January 14, 2010 Report Share Posted January 14, 2010 If you truly want an SQ setup in your car, have you thought of ditching the rears and just spending more money on your front stage? You'll get better results... x2. Usually, if people want 6x9s and want to add them to the rear deck, they want to just have louder output and don't really know what SQ really is.
